I'm planning on getting the Tein S. Techs and KYB AGX shocks and I know that whenever you do suspension work on your car, you should get an alignment. I was wondering if anyone who is familiar with this, after alignment, had to get a camber kit with this or similar set up. I just wanna know if I need to expect to get a camber kit or not. Thanks!

redlinee46s3
01-02-2006, 01:39 AM
You wont need a camber kit. The stock one should be enough to correct the negative camber.
